Top 5 International Scholarships for Nigerian Students

Category: Economy |

1. Chevening Scholarship – United Kingdom
Sponsored by the UK government, this scholarship covers a full master’s degree at any university in the UK.
Benefits: Tuition, airfare, monthly stipend
Requirements: University degree, at least 2 years work experience, good English
Apply at: www.chevening.org

2. DAAD Scholarship – Germany
Funded by the German government, this scholarship is available for undergraduate, master’s, and PhD studies.
Benefits: Free tuition, monthly allowance, health insurance
Requirements: Excellent academic records, motivation letter, English or German skills
Apply at: www.daad.de/en

3. Erasmus+ – European Union
Offers fully funded joint master’s degrees in multiple European countries.
Benefits: Free tuition, travel and living expenses covered
Requirements: Bachelor’s degree, motivation letter, English proficiency
Apply at: erasmus-plus.ec.europa.eu

4. Fulbright Program – United States
A U.S. government program for postgraduate studies (master’s or PhD).
Benefits: Full funding, travel, insurance, book allowance
Requirements: Degree, TOEFL/IELTS, community involvement
Apply at: foreign.fulbrightonline.org

5. MasterCard Foundation Scholars Program
Supports talented African students at universities like the University of Toronto and Sciences Po.
Benefits: Full tuition, housing, mentoring, leadership training
Requirements: Disadvantaged background, leadership potential, community service
Apply at: mastercardfoundation.org

Tips for a Successful Application
- Start early – at least one year before your studies
- Prepare for IELTS or TOEFL exams
- Write an honest, powerful motivation letter
- Get reference letters from teachers or employers
- Always check official websites for updates
